Production Supervisor 2nd Shift (On-site)

Meiji America Inc. is a leader in the food manufacturing industry, seeking an experienced Production Supervisor for the 3rd shift. The role involves overseeing plant operations, ensuring safety and quality, and managing employee training and performance.

Food and Beverage

Responsibilities

Drives Safety as a core value for all employees in the plant
Establishes Quality as a goal for all product produced
Responsible for the schedule attainment and overall plant KPIs impacts of their area for their shift
Trains and instructs all department personnel on the requirements of their job, to include; safety training, quality checks, and operation of equipment
Works with Management to provide required training to improve technical and vocational skills of the staff
Manages and provides strong leadership, direction, support and development to all production operators and techs
Ensures a safe working environment for all personnel through enforcement of safety policies and procedures. Supports the plants safety process to insure a behavioral-based safety
Maintains, adheres to, and administers company policies and programs in the area of Human Resources, Food Safety and Quality Control
Drives food safety initiatives with the plant management team and quality control team
Monitors, oversees and improves the quality of the finished product by maintaining the equipment and facility in a sanitary condition, 'Audit Ready Everyday'
Notify maintenance regarding work orders, follow up repairs, or improvements
Ability to assist in the finding and troubleshooting of problems in all plant areas
Completion of all necessary reports and documentation, electronically, related to shift results and activity
Understanding and development of shift responsibilities and goals. Communication as to the status of shift results to the following shift and to production management
Makes department recommendations for improvements in inefficiencies and safety
Reports daily production deficiencies and follow up with recommendations for improvements
Leads the plant in identifying areas of improvement. Create plans to drive waste out of the operations
Supervises the workforce, processes, and procedures being used on the production floor
Ensures employee compliance with work rules. Makes recommendations on disciplinary action and otherwise participates in the disciplinary action process as necessary
Effective communication with all departments Mixing, Processing, Packaging, Quality, Maintenance, Sanitation and Warehousing ensuring fulfillment of work schedule
Focus on the reduction of downtime, scrap, and bottlenecks, constant improvement in quality and processing methods. Must take responsibility to initiate corrective actions
Production supervisor will oversee production floor employees
